Since, I am a Rayovac Power Blogger I was sent several Rayovac items to try out, the one that get’s the most use in our house is the Sportsman Xtreme LED 4 Watt 3C Metal Flashlight. In fact, this flashlight gets used on a daily basis. Check out some of the features of this light:
Features and Benefits:
- High Performance Cree XRE LED
- 2 modes: high and low
- 180 Lumens (high); 75 lumens (low)
- Beam distance of 180 meters
- Battery run time: 22 hours (high); 60 hours (low)
- Anodized aluminum body
- Rubber comfort grip handle
- Water resistant
- Runs on (3) C alkaline batteries
